Back with my ex gf, and nothing's the same! Now what?

A male United States age 36-40, *arm writes:

I got back together with my ex (were together 4 years)after a long drawn-out breakup in which we both had rebounds. We both made mistakes, and we both are willing to address them. She acts much differently now though: passive, unenthusiatic, "doesn't want anything serious," (WTF?) and won't let me kiss her (yet). she used to be so vibrant, loving, and full of energy. What's the deal? Should I address these problems, or wait it out? What should I say if I do? What's the prognosis?

A male reader, CaringGuy United Kingdom +, writes (29 November 2009):

You need to talk to her and make sure she's happy with everthing and happy with you. At the moment, it sounds like she doens't want to get too close because of what has happened in the past. I would sit down with her and ask her how she's feeling and why she seems more distant.
